Branch Business Coordinator (Beverly Hills, CA)

Raymond James · Beverly Hills, CA · 2 days ago
Administrative$55k–$80k/yrFull-time

Responsibilities

  • Supports execution of a strategic plan to monitor and control expenses, facilitate revenue growth, and improve productivity.
  • Serves as a liaison between internal and external customers to enhance the client or prospect experience.
  • Maintains administrative procedures and coordinates execution of client or prospect requests.
  • Works directly with home office departments to streamline branch-home office workflow.
  • Researches and resolves moderately complex problems related to client accounts and inquiries.
  • Aids in planning and coordinating special projects for the branch or complex, including events for clients or prospects that yield a return on investment.
  • Maintains expertise in practice management tools and resources, reporting, and compliance practices.
  • Affords continuing education to team members and maintains strong relationships with key business partners, both internal and external.
  • Assists in the recruitment of prospective advisors, providing consultation and education about the Raymond James and Associates platform.
  • Maintains a prospect database, collecting information and data on prospects to aid the branch or complex manager in the recruiting process.
  • Prepares payout analyses based on prospects' production and mix of business.
  • Coordinates and oversees the transition process for internal transfers and/or new affiliates across various functional areas to ensure a professional recruiting process from initial contact through transition to the branch, ensuring proper execution of every step of the commitment/onboarding process.
  • Collaborates with home office departments to identify and pursue product sales opportunities and new business ventures for financial advisors.

Qualifications

  • Associates degree and five years’ experience in financial services industry or related field, or
  • Bachelor’s degree and a minimum of two years’ experience in the financial services industry or related field, or
  • An equivalent combination of experience, education and/or training as approved by Human Resources.
